The guests were in for a pleasant surprise as they were accorded a warm welcome by Kaavadi performers decked with flowers and peacock feathers. The spectacle caught everybody's eyes at the beginning of the day-long Onam celebrations which were held along with the 17th anniversary of the city-based Kerala Club.

The Siddhartha Auditorium was packed with Malayalis from different walks of life in the city. Through the day, a variety of programmes were organised in which the youngsters, schoolchildren, couples and the elderly participated.

The Kerala Club made it a point that Kerala Government Chief Whip P.C. George and other dignitaries were treated to a rare experience of all known traditions and customs reminiscent of their culture. From the unique Pookalam flower patterns to the inimitable Kathakali dance forms, the organisers made sure the visitors had a memorable day.
